Autopilot reads Meta, Google, and TikTok the way a CFO would — every campaign attributed to real store orders, priced at contribution after costs. Not platform-claimed conversions.
01 — DIAGNOSE
Three channels. One ledger. No self-grading.
Autopilot reads every campaign against the same contribution math as the rest of Retrics — attributed to real store orders, priced after costs. Platform dashboards flatter; the ledger settles it.

02 — SUGGEST
It makes the case. You make the call.
Each proposal ships with its rationale and the numbers underneath — spend, verified orders, CAC against target. Approve or hold. In suggest mode, spend never moves without you.

03 — THE AUTONOMY LADDER
Autonomy is earned. One rung at a time.
Suggest
Proposes. Never touches spend.
Approve
You execute, with one tap.
Narrowly armed
Acts alone — per class, inside caps.
RUNG 01 · SUGGEST
It drafts. You decide.
Day one, Autopilot only proposes. Every idea queues with its rationale and the numbers behind it. Spend is untouched.

WHAT'S TRUE TODAY
Early access
Every surface on this page is a concept preview. The suggest → approve → arm model and the rails are the engine's actual control design — not aspiration.
Meta first, Google next
The Meta client ships first. Google's gateway seam is in — the live client waits on Google's developer-token approval. TikTok follows on the same provider-agnostic pipeline.
